Biomedical Engineer 2 Job Responsibilities:
Demonstrates the ability to troubleshoot communication and interface issues between medical devices and electronic medical records systems. Monitors, maintains and repairs the wired and wireless connections which transmit patient data to the electronic medical record.
Completes and oversees assigned equipment preventative maintenance service and other equipment scheduled services in accordance with the manufacturer guidelines as well as the equipment management plan set forth by Clinical Engineering. Coordinates vendors who are contracted to complete preventative maintenance and repairs of medical equipment.
Oversees vendor performance, monitors quality of work and assures that the vendor is complying with the original manufacturer guidelines, as well as equipment management plan set forth by clinical engineering. Ensures that vendors follow all applicable hospital standards and policies.
Trains BMET I, as directed by supervisor, on preventative maintenance and repair, procedures/techniques and the use of test equipment. Uses electro-mechanical training and standard equipment knowledge to carry out PM in standardized situations utilizing written, oral or diagram instructions. Demonstrates competencies of repair techniques and tests equipment used to perform daily activities.
Completes and oversees assigned PM and other scheduled services (such as installations, special projects, tagging of all included medical devices, dept. sweeps, incoming inspections and additions/deletions) at assigned completion rates.
Documents all service events on each medical device in the service management system database to ensure that history of preventative maintenance and repairs is accurate and in accordance with both the hospital management plan and equipment management plan set forth by clinical engineering.
Demonstrates the ability to run reports out of the service management system to include inventory reports, QA reports, preventative maintenance completion reports, stock on hand reports, open call reports and any other standard report from the database.
Responsible for maintaining an accurate parts inventory in the service management systems to include the following: accurate selling of parts to customer on service call, performing goods in, promptly returning parts not needed, securing exchange parts to be returned, validating the parts inventory quarterly as well as a year end physical inventory and following proper protocol for securing parts to ensure no parts are lost.
